Enjoy the rich and invigorating taste of matcha with our premium matcha powder. Made from the finest green tea leaves, our matcha powder is carefully harvested and ground to ensure maximum flavor and nutritional benefits. Whether you're looking to boost your energy, improve your focus, or simply savor the delicious taste of matcha, our product is the perfect choice.
